"CSS速记"在团队发展方面不是很好吗?
当多人在同一个项目上工作时.任何人都可以拥有不同级别的CSS知识,这样一些人在需要任何css变化时可能会与速记混淆.
For example:
Run Code Online (Sandbox Code Playgroud)
我应该避免这种情况吗
font: 1em/1.5em bold italic serif
Run Code Online (Sandbox Code Playgroud)
并使用这个
font-size: 1em;
line-height: 1.5em;
font-weight: bold;
font-style: italic;
font-family: serif
Run Code Online (Sandbox Code Playgroud)
在团队发展?其他CSS简写的哪些简写不适合用于可读性,哪些好?
当"编写代码"时,我倾向于相当冗长.当诸如css/js之类的代码被推向生产时,它们可以通过交付脚本轻松地自动最小化/优化,从而为您提供两全其美的优势.
小智 5
虽然 SO 显然不受欢迎,但有几点赞成在团队场景中将事情分成多行:
1) 使用源代码控制时的清晰度。在查看变更日志时,源代码管理中的各个行更改通常更容易处理并且非常清晰。
2) 使用 Firebug 等工具,当您调整属性、搜索、保存、重新加载与一行中许多属性中的一个属性时,与精确行号的相关性会很有帮助。